-
-
[AE开发]如何使用插件 SDK 将 A_char 数组解码为中文字符串?
原贴:https://community.adobe.com/t5/after-effects-discussions/how-to-decode-a-char-array-into-chinese-string-using-plugin-sdk/td-p/12809920 int code_convert(char *from_charset,char *to_charset,char *inb…- 0
- 0
- 188
-
[AE开发]使用OpenCV 与插件集成
原贴:(https://community.adobe.com/t5/after-effects-discussions/opencv-and-aftereffects/td-p/10567083- 0
- 0
- 195
-
[AE开发]使用插件调用脚本/CEP
原贴:https://community.adobe.com/t5/after-effects-discussions/call-cep-from-plugin/td-p/10399871- 0
- 0
- 213
-
【AE 脚本】BHY_Collect
[sc name="b_video" bv_id="1vY4y1w779" bv_page="1" ][/sc] 作用:批量收集多个aep的关联素材。 本脚本又叫"离职小助手"! 让你不用再一个个打开aep一个个收集文件,现在只需要点击一下就能一次收集所有aep文件!妈妈再也不用担心离职文件难带(tou)走了。 备用链…- 0
- 0
- 748
-
[AE脚本开发]使用curl 获取网页信息
curl 命令介绍 https://www.cnblogs.com/zhuzhenwei918/p/6781314.html // 定义缓存文件 var tempFile = new File(Folder.temp.fullName + '/' + 'curl.txt'); // 获取网页信息,并写入文件 system.callSystem("c…- 0
- 0
- 296
-
[AE表达式]打字机 | 尾部方块版
原理 一个文字动画 + 一个方块.而方块正好是最后一个字的长宽最大值,生成的正方形 文字图层 文字动画应该没啥问题,就一个选择器过滤即可 文字动画教程:https://www.yuelili.com/best-text-animation/ 小方块创建方法 获取文字偏移(只要最后一个) 那么,如何让这个字变成方块呢.使用表达式即可,分别控制大小和位置 sourceRectTime详细教程:全网最硬…- 0
- 0
- 1.4k
-
将多个文件二进制数据以对象形式写入桌面
/** * @description 获取文件二进制数据源码 * @param {Object} file 目标文件 */ function getBinary(file) { var file = isFile(file) ? file : new File(file); file.open("r"); file.encoding = "BINARY"; …- 0
- 0
- 348
-
【AE脚本开发】颜色转换
[sc name="zhuanzai" author="jonathantneal" link="https://github.com/jonathantneal/convert-colors/tree/master/src" ][/sc] HEX and RGB @无名 正则hex转rgb function hexToRgb(hex) …- 0
- 0
- 644
-
【AE脚本示例】如何从aep文件中提取其中的素材路径
function aepToPaths(aepFile){ var paths = [] aepFile.encoding = "BINARY"; aepFile.open ("r"); var content = aepFile.read(); aepFile.close(); content.replace(/\"fullpath\"…- 0
- 0
- 512
-
用鼠伸缩放形状层,但不挤压描边宽度
概括一下思路: 1.锁死缩放属性,缩放属性不能改变,否则描边一定会被挤压 2.不改变缩放,那就改变形状的比例,也就是说,用鼠标伸缩形状图层,但不改变图层的缩放属性,而是改变形状的比例属性 3.然后将 描边属性 应用到改变后的形状,即:把形状属性组里的描边,移到外层的内容属性组,与它原先的父级属性组平级 但是没有这种功能,只能在内容属性组下新添加一个描边属性,把原先的描边属性里的参数一个个复制过来 …- 0
- 0
- 741
-
【AE脚本示例】合成度遍历示例
//AE合成度遍历示例 v1.0 2022-05-04 //Raymond Yan 2022 (RaymondClr@outlook.com / QQ: 1107677019) function _arrayEach(array, iteratee) { var index = -1; var length = array.length; while (++index < length) i…- 0
- 0
- 483
-
【AE脚本示例】ScriptUI通过radioButton切换面板组
//ScriptUI通过radioButton切换面板组 v1.0 2022-04-20 //Raymond Yan 2022 (RaymondClr@outlook.com / QQ: 1107677019) var mainWindow = new Window("palette", undefined, undefined, { resizeable: true }); …- 0
- 0
- 336
-
【AE脚本开发】调用ae自带颜色拾取
Github link=https://github.com/Belonit/AEColorPicker 安装 Windows: 将 AEColorPicker.aex 复制到文件夹 Adobe After Effects 安装目录\Support Files\Plug-ins Mac: 将 AEColorPicker.plugin 复制到文件夹 Applications/Adobe After …- 0
- 0
- 476
-
【AE脚本】如何优雅的使用空对象
介绍 名称:空对象的力量 (this Nulls Power) 作者:芊葉狼七 第一个主要功能:通过脚本创建的空对象,在素材箱里永远只有一个空对象; 第二个主要功能:支持把工程所有的空对象整理成一个空对象。 视频 主要特点 新建空对象 需要先激活合成窗口,或者在素材箱选中合成,再点击“创建空对象”按钮才能够在合成内部添加空对象图层。另外添加的空对象图层名是 Null+随机的4位数字。 该操作可撤销…- 0
- 2
- 1.6k
-
【AE脚本】翻译小助手 | 一键获取效果所有属性
使用前 记得打开 编辑-> 首选项 -> 脚本与表达式 -> 允许脚本访问网络与文件读写 更新 0.0.3 修复了下,少var了一个变量。 使用方法 把文件放在AE脚本路径的UI Panel 文件夹里。 运行ae 选择一个图层,点击“翻译”按钮,将获取图层中的效果的所有参数,并保存到桌面文件(AE translattion xxx.txt)。 后续做笔记啊 弄中英对…- 0
- 0
- 1.2k
-
【AE 脚本】BHE_Cut it
【九宫格按钮】 (1)在图层或合成(不选图层时)的边角创建参考线。 (2)按住ctrl对齐图层锚点。 (3)按住shift点击获取真实边缘创建参考线(获取最小像素范围)。 【矩形框】 (1)单击为图层创建最小mask。 (2)按住shift单击以图层mask裁切合成。 (3)双击或按住ctrl裁切图层或合成(不选图层时)到最小,1,3仅2020可用。 【√】 (1)裁切后是否保留ma…- 0
- 0
- 611
-
自定义绘图-画圆 v1.0
//自定义绘图-画圆 v1.0 2022-04-05 //Raymond Yan 2022 (RaymondClr@outlook.com / QQ: 1107677019) var palette = new Window("palette{properties:{resizeable:true},canvas:Custom{type:'customView'&…- 0
- 0
- 293
-
【AE脚本】Duik汉化 | 效果面板
Duik内置了总共75个ffx预设,其中有74个是伪效果的预设,首先需要制作对应的中文伪效果,保存为预设文件后转换成二进制代码,再把Duik内置的原始代码替换掉,这些步骤全部完成以后还需要修改和调试duik脚本,这个工作量是很大的,目前还没有调试完脚本全部的功能。脚本放在旁边可自行下载,可能有存在翻译不准确的地方,欢迎提出意见和建议 目前网上能找到的中文脚本,基本都是用中文显示的脚本…- 0
- 0
- 1k
-
-
【AE 脚本】只在时间轴打开选择的合成的一种实现方法
function filterComp(seletion) { var compArr = []; for(var i=0;i<seletion.length;i++){ if(seletion[i] instanceof CompItem) {compArr.push(seletion[i])} } return compArr; } function onlyOpenSelComp() …- 0
- 0
- 323
-
【AE脚本开发】给脚本写个联网激活机制
/* 激活流程: 1.用户填写授权码; 2.利用授权码与机器码生成网页链接; 3.脚本调用curl程序访问链接。如果授权码有效,得到服务器通过机器码计算出来的激活码;否则得到服务器返回的授权码不可用。 4.将激活码存于本地。 说明:重装系统等原因导致本地激活码丢失,电脑需要再次激活时,只需联网验证机器码即可,无需再次填授权码。这个步骤自己扩展,这里写首次激活的示例。 */ //打开注册面板 fun…- 0
- 0
- 559
-
【AE脚本开发】验证系统 | 在线
本地验证(略) 在线验证 1.根据账号密码、机器码获取信息 https://www.yuelili.com/api/user/get_produt_auth/?username=用户名&password=密码&product=文章ID&mac=MAC码 成功返回 {"status":"ok","cookie&q…- 0
- 0
- 279
-
[AE脚本开发]ScriptUI点击控件创建新按钮并绑定事件
// ScriptUI点击控件创建新按钮并绑定事件 v1.0.0 2022-02-06 // Raymond Yan 2022 (RaymondClr@outlook.com / QQ: 1107677019) var mainWindow = new Window("palette", "主界面"); var button = mainWindow.add…- 0
- 0
- 201
-
[AE脚本开发]ScriptUI在面板中增减控件
// ScriptUI在面板中增减控件 v1.0.0 2022-02-16 // Raymond Yan 2022 (RaymondClr@outlook.com / QQ: 1107677019) var mainWindow = new Window("palette", "主界面"); var group1 = mainWindow.add("…- 0
- 0
- 176
❯
个人中心
今日签到
搜索
客服
扫码打开当前页
返回顶部
幸运之星正在降临...
点击领取今天的签到奖励!
恭喜!您今天获得了{{mission.data.mission.credit}}积分
我的优惠劵
-
¥优惠劵使用时效:无法使用使用时效:
之前
使用时效:永久有效优惠劵ID:×
没有优惠劵可用!